In the bustling city of Shanghai, a key player in the global economy, the labor market is a dynamic and rapidly evolving landscape. As the city continues to grow and attract both local and foreign talent, the concepts of equality and equity in the workplace have become increasingly important.

equality in the workplace refers to the idea that all individuals should have the same opportunities and rights, regardless of their background or characteristics. In Shanghai, efforts have been made to promote equality through various initiatives such as anti-discrimination laws, gender equality policies, and diversity and inclusion programs. These measures aim to create a level playing field for all workers, ensuring that everyone has equal access to opportunities for career advancement and success. Equity, on the other hand, goes a step further by recognizing that different individuals may require different levels of support in order to achieve the same outcomes. In the Shanghai labor market, equity measures can include providing extra assistance to marginalized groups, such as women, migrants, or individuals with disabilities, to ensure that they have an equal chance to succeed in the workplace. By addressing systemic barriers and promoting fairness, equity initiatives aim to create a more inclusive and diverse workforce. While progress has been made in promoting equality and equity in the Shanghai labor market, challenges still remain. Disparities in pay, advancement opportunities, and access to training and development programs continue to exist, particularly for certain groups of workers. Addressing these issues requires a multi-faceted approach that involves government policy, employer engagement, and individual awareness. Moving forward, it is crucial for Shanghai to continue its efforts to promote equality and equity in the labor market. By fostering a diverse and inclusive workplace where all individuals have the opportunity to thrive, the city can not only attract top talent but also drive sustainable economic growth and innovation. As Shanghai continues to cement its position as a global economic hub, prioritizing equality and equity in the labor market will be key to ensuring long-term success and prosperity for all.
